The thing that makes Randolph maybe worth the gamble is I think Portland just wants him out of there, meaning we could conceivably get him without giving up Deng/Gordon/Tyrus/Kirk. I’m thinking something like a signed Nocioni (6 millionish) Duhon (3 million) and whoever we draft at 9 (3-4 million). That would almost exactly match Randolph’s contract and Portland would be getting a bunch of high character role player/defense guys to fill out a team around Oden, Roy and Aldridge.

Meanwhile, we can use Randolph whenever we get stuck in a place where we desperately need to score inside, like against the Pistons, and play Tyrus against the more up tempo teams like Phoenix.

Believe me, Randolph’s personal history scares me a little, especially since he’s from the area (Indiana) meaning an even bigger entourage. But at that price, I think he’s worth the risk.
